  • The MSO5000 combines class leading system performance, a modern next generation UI and a suite of innovative analysis tools to help engineers quickly capture, isolate and debug their most complicated design challenges. And at a starting price of just $909 the MSO5000 will delight both the engineer and the accountant.
    Advanced Analysis features like 7 Integrated instruments, Zone Triggering, Histogram, Advanced Search and Navigation provide an uncompromised measurement solution delivering capabilities never seen in this instrument class.

    With a sample rate of 1 MHz, what is the maximum duration that can be recorded?

    • @RigolTech
      @RigolTech  4 ปีที่แล้ว +1

      The instrument can record up to 100 seconds at 1,000,000 Sa/s standard and up to 200 seconds with the deep memory upgrade.
